HERSHEY BAR PIE

16 large marshmallows, cut up
1/3 c. milk
4 to 6 oz. Hershey bars
1 c. whipping cream
prepared pie crust

In top of double boiler, melt 16 large marshmallows, cut
up, with 1/3 cup milk and 4 to 6 ounces of Hershey bars. (I
use one large 8 ounce Hershey bar for 2 pies.) You may use
either plain or almond types of bar. Blend, mixing well. Then
set aside and cool to room temperature. Whip one cup of
whipping cream and fold into chocolate mixture. Pour into
prepared crust and chill until firm. Top with more whipped
cream and chopped nuts if desired. You may use any type of
crust that is desired, regular graham cracker or cookie crust.
